fall-colored chocolates
Plural: Unknown
This is a small handful of fall-colored chocolate candies. Several shades of orange, brown, and yellow make up the mix. Other than the shading, they're completely identical in taste, texture, flavor, smell, and any other consideration to the more brightly colored mix that you can find year-round. But hey, take away the red, blue, and green, and now it's "special," right?

How Obtained

Any combat, on Halloween 2008.

When Consumed

You eat the fall-colored chocolates, saving the orange ones for last, because they're triples, and that's as close as you can get to a home run without any green ones.

Bedtime: +10 minutes


Notes

This item is part of the sugar mechanic.

References

The candy is a clear reference to M&Ms
The consumption message is a reference to an old M&M commercial from the 80s where two little league players are talking about the effect the candies have on their play style; specifically, the green ones being used for home runs (or grand slams).
